In the last post we asked the question, which part of your physical life do you have the most problems with: Exercise, Nutrition and Rest. For most people, the answer will be, "all three". It's not uncommon to find that some days exercise comes easily and on others you'd rather do anything at all except workout. The same holds true for eating properly and getting enough sleep. Some days it seems easy to eat the right things and the next day you'd do anything for a plate of cookies and milk.
It's important to realize that although we are striving for perfection in our quest to glorify God with our bodies, it is impossible to reach our goal. We are imperfect humans, living in an imperfect world and there will be times where we fall short of always glorifying Him. Without this failure, we wouldn't really need Him.
However, the beauty is that in our weakness, He is strong. So on those days where you don't feel like working out, ask Him for help. Ask Him to help you with your nutrition decision making. He will give us the strength and discipline we need to glorify Him...if we ask Him for it.
